Year 9 Geographers take active interest in local environment
- Shimna Integrated College
- May 27
- 1 min read
Ms Anderson, Head of Geography, writes: “Year 9 classes have been out and about as part of their studies in Geography over the past couple of weeks. As well as studying local coastal defences, one class took part in the Future Island-Island programme organised by the University of Ulster. Shimna was one of just six schools in Northern Ireland to take part, researching solutions to issues relating to electronic and textile waste, degradation of nature and loneliness in isolated communities. We look forward to seeing some of their ideas showcased at an exhibition in W5 later in the year.”
“Our Geographers can be very proud of their efforts.”
